The large majority of plant operations are powered by electric motors. Even so, it is rare to achieve full output speed with the most common design type of electric motors, the NEMA B. How do operators select the motor change speeds that are right for equipment processes? Motor speed can be varied through the use of electronic drives or mechanically with belts and sheaves, chain and sprockets or gearing.

Efficient energy utilization is impacted by the type and ratio of the gearing system applied, achieving both the requisite speed and rotating force (torque) necessary for the machinery using the system. By reviewing torque and efficiency ratings and selecting the correct size and type for your system, you can best utilize your energy dollars and improve returns on investment.
